Group Three Winner for Lion Heart

1st September 2008

Talented colt Silent Valor (2c Lion Heart x Few Choice Words, by Valid Appeal) confirmed his potential with a dominant display to win the Group Three Sapling Stakes at Monmouth on Sunday.

Having his third race start, the Todd Pletcher trained Silent Valor camped well off the speed for jockey Stewart Elliott and then hunted down the leader in the stretch to win the six furlong assignment by a length and a half.

“He’s a really easy horse to ride,” said Stewart Elliott.

“He does whatever you ask him to. He’ll relax off the pace if you are laid back on him early and he can really kick it in when you ask him to. He’s a push-button type of horse. This colt really has a nice future ahead of him.”

Raced by the Lets Go Stable, Silent Valor has two wins and a second from three starts with prizemoney of $131,200.

Bred in Kentucky by Hargus Sexton, Sandra Sexton and Mark Mullen, Silent Valor was sold for $320,000 at the Keeneland September Yearling Sale and is a half-brother to stakes-winner Miss Jeanne Cat and Group Three placed Well Said being from the Valid Appeal mare Few Choice Words.

Lion Heart is the leading first season sire in North America with 14 winners, Silent Valor his third stakes-winner joining Group Two winner Azul Leon and Lyin’ Heart.
